An Evening with Terri Hendrix

The Carver proudly presents Terri Hendrix. “I want there to be more to my life than just mere existence,” writes Terri in one of the essays featured in her new book, “Cry Till You Laugh-The Part That Ain’t Art.” Hendrix has meteorically surpassed this personal ambition. She is a singer-songwriter, multi-instrumentalist and a classically trained vocalist who refuses to be categorized and very easily weaves folk, pop, country, blues and swinging jazz into a eclectic style all her own. Her charismatic stage presence and reputation for always delivering an energetic and spiritually uplifting live show is no wonder why she has a strong and loyal fan following which extends three generations. Terri has produced live CD’s, a popular kids’ album and a Christmas EP. In addition, Hendrix has several local music awards to add to her collection of recognitions and accolades along with being inducted into the South Texas Music Walk of Fame. Recently, Hendrix a 501(c)(3) offering educational and therapeutic arts programs to people with neurological challenges. Hendrix is not merely existing, she has impacted the lives of others through her music, writing and community service. Time: 8:00 p.m. Location: Little Carver Civic Center Price: $21.00
